The Power of Seven Notes

In the lead-up to the final week of the 2026 World Cup, ESPN has shed light on an iconic Detroit rock anthem that has united sports fans worldwide. The White Stripes' "Seven Nation Army" has become an unexpected global phenomenon, with its catchy riff resonating far beyond the soccer stadiums where it first gained popularity.

What makes this particularly fascinating is the organic nature of its rise. It wasn't a carefully crafted marketing strategy or a mainstream hit that caught on; instead, it started with fans of Belgium's Club Brugge, who embraced the song over two decades ago. From there, it spread like wildfire, becoming a beloved sports anthem across the globe.

A Look Back

The Free Press previously explored this phenomenon in 2018, highlighting how the White Stripes' song became the official introductory music for every match during that year's World Cup. It's a testament to the song's enduring appeal and its ability to capture the spirit of sports events.
